Staying Safe While Riding Your Electric Scooter
Using an electric scooter necessitates vigilance and awareness to guarantee safety on busy city streets. Riders should always wear a helmet, as this significantly reduces the risk of head injuries in case of accidents. It is essential to become acquainted with local traffic laws, as regulations can change significantly by city. Maintaining a safe speed and keeping a safe distance from vehicles and pedestrians improves overall safety.
Moreover, riders should remain alert to various obstacles such as debris, potholes, and unexpected obstacles. Utilizing hand signals during turns or stops helps convey your intentions to fellow road users. Nighttime riding calls for illuminated or reflective accessories to increase visibility. In conclusion, refraining from distractions like mobile devices supports concentrated riding. By adhering to these safety measures, electric scooter users can enjoy a safer and more responsible riding experience while moving through metropolitan areas.
Evolving Trends in Electric Scooter Utilization
How is the landscape of electric scooter use evolving in cities around the world? More and more, cities are incorporating electric scooters into their transit networks, addressing the rising need for sustainable and effective commuting solutions. Cities are implementing dedicated scooter lanes and parking zones, enhancing safety and accessibility.
Furthermore, data-centric strategies are on the rise, enabling municipalities to examine usage trends and enhance service distribution. This movement is encouraging alliances between local authorities and scooter operators, leading to more strategic infrastructure investments.
Additionally, advancements in tech are transforming customer experiences, with capabilities such as smartphone integration and GPS tracking growing increasingly common. The increase of subscription-based plans is quite prominent, presenting consumers with versatile payment choices.
As governing policies shift and adapt, these developments are positioned to further influence metropolitan mobility trends, positioning electric scooters as a cornerstone of future urban planning.

What Are the Costs Associated With Owning an Electric Scooter?
Having an electric scooter involves upfront buying expenses, servicing charges, insurance fees, and potential charging costs. Moreover, owners may face storage charges and need supplementary gear, together forming the overall financial commitment of ownership.

What Laws Oversee Electric Scooter Operation in City Limits?
Regulations governing electric scooter operation in cities often include helmet requirements, insurance mandates, speed limits, age restrictions, and designated parking areas. These rules aim to enhance safety, reduce congestion, and integrate scooters into existing transportation frameworks.
